There is a member of this list who has developed software that can add to the definition files. It requires a little bit of homework about IR codes, but I've succesfully got RMC working with an Apex DVD player, and I know some others have got it working with cable boxes. The utility is called the RMC enhancer. I think the thread was lost when the site crashed. I'll try and find a link.
